The 4-Hour Workweek explains how to eliminate low-value work, automate income, and design businesses around time and mobility—especially useful for entrepreneurs trying to stop becoming their own bottleneck.
Timothy Ferriss challenges the assumption that wealth requires long hours, delayed gratification, and retirement at the end of a conventional career. His DEAL framework—Definition, Elimination, Automation, and Liberation—reframes work around controlling time, income, and location rather than maximizing busyness. For business owners and marketers, the most practical lessons include applying the 80/20 principle, using Parkinson’s Law to force focus, eliminating low-value customers and tasks, testing demand before overbuilding products, outsourcing operations, and removing yourself as a decision bottleneck. The listener should come away thinking less about how to do more work and more about which activities actually create results—and how to build systems that continue producing without constant founder involvement.
